Just a day after Sourav Ganguly‘s letter to the Committee of Administrators (CoA) presenting his case to them against the scrapping of Duleep Trophy from India’s domestic calendar, the Board of Control for Cricket in India (BCCI) decided to bring back the tournament and announce the squads for the three teams. India Red will be led by Abhinav Mukund, Parthiv Patel will lead India Green while Suresh Raina who would utilize the opportunity for the comeback will be leading India Blue in Kanpur and Lucknow from September 7 to 29.

The first pink-ball edition of the tournament was played last year in Greater Noida with the Gautam Gambhir-led India Blue clinching the title. However, this year, the Delhi opener hasn’t been named in any of the squads. The selector’s decision to not include Gambhir in any of the three squads for the tournament has not only baffled many but has also angered his fans.

It comes off as a shock particularly because he looked to be in Team India’s scheme of things after being recalled in the Test team last year. He even pressed his claim for a recall with a strong showing in this year’s Indian Premier League, scoring 425 runs at an impressive average of over 47.

The selectors, however, have given other cricketers like Ambati Rayudu, Ashok Dinda, Manoj Tiwary a chance to prove their mettle in order to show that their career has not been confined to the IPL only while the Delhi star has been snubbed. India’s call-ups now will largely be dependent on who will be able to form the core for the 2019 World Cup, making it diffificult for Gambhir and even Raina. However, this move is a big indication that Gambhir’s international career is as good as over, and the fans are not pleased with as they took to Twitter to express their disappointment.
